Learning Management Systems (LMS)

Learning Management Systems (LMS) are digital platforms that help schools and organizations manage, deliver, and track educational content. They work by centralizing course materials, assignments, assessments, and communication tools in one place. Popular LMS platforms allow teachers to upload lectures, assign tasks, and monitor student progress easily. These systems are widely used in both traditional and online learning environments, making education more organized and accessible.

Primary Use Case: Managing and delivering online courses
Industries Using It: Education, corporate training
Key Benefit: Centralized learning and progress tracking
Limitations: Requires internet access and technical familiarity

Artificial Intelligence (AI) in Education

Artificial Intelligence is one of the most impactful emerging technologies in education. It works by analyzing data to provide personalized learning experiences, automate grading, and offer intelligent tutoring. AI-powered systems adapt to each student’s learning pace and style, making education more efficient. Schools and online platforms are increasingly using AI to enhance teaching methods and improve learning outcomes.

Primary Use Case: Personalized learning and automated assessment
Industries Using It: Education, EdTech
Key Benefit: Tailored learning experiences
Limitations: Data privacy concerns and high implementation cost

Virtual Reality (VR)

Virtual Reality creates immersive, computer-generated environments that simulate real-world experiences. In education, VR allows students to explore historical sites, conduct virtual science experiments, or practice medical procedures in a safe space. It works using VR headsets and interactive software. This technology enhances engagement and helps students understand complex concepts more effectively.

Primary Use Case: Immersive learning experiences
Industries Using It: Education, healthcare training
Key Benefit: Hands-on learning without physical limitations
Limitations: Expensive equipment and limited accessibility

Augmented Reality (AR)

Augmented Reality overlays digital information onto the real world using smartphones or AR devices. In classrooms, AR can bring textbooks to life with interactive 3D models and visualizations. It works by using camera-based apps that enhance physical environments with digital elements. AR is widely used to make abstract concepts more tangible and engaging for students.

Primary Use Case: Interactive and visual learning
Industries Using It: Education, gaming, retail
Key Benefit: Improved understanding through visualization
Limitations: Device dependency and app limitations

Cloud Computing

Cloud computing allows users to store and access data over the internet instead of local devices. In education, it enables students and teachers to access materials from anywhere at any time. Platforms like cloud storage and collaboration tools support file sharing, group work, and real-time editing. This technology is essential for modern, flexible learning environments.

Primary Use Case: Remote access to educational resources
Industries Using It: Education, IT, business
Key Benefit: Accessibility and collaboration
Limitations: Requires stable internet connection

Digital Whiteboards

Digital whiteboards are interactive screens that replace traditional chalkboards. Teachers can write, draw, and display multimedia content during lessons. These tools often integrate with software, allowing content saving and sharing. They make classrooms more engaging and support collaborative learning among students.

Primary Use Case: Interactive classroom teaching
Industries Using It: Education
Key Benefit: Enhanced engagement and interactivity
Limitations: High setup cost

Gamification Tools

Gamification involves using game-like elements such as points, badges, and leaderboards in learning environments. These tools work by motivating students to complete tasks and stay engaged through rewards and challenges. Gamification is widely used in educational apps and platforms to improve participation and retention.

Primary Use Case: Increasing student engagement
Industries Using It: Education, EdTech
Key Benefit: Boosts motivation and learning retention
Limitations: May distract from serious learning if overused

Adaptive Learning Systems

Adaptive learning systems use algorithms to adjust content based on student performance. These systems analyze responses and modify difficulty levels accordingly. This ensures that each student receives a customized learning experience. It is one of the key emerging technologies in personalized education.

Primary Use Case: Personalized learning paths
Industries Using It: Education, EdTech
Key Benefit: Improves learning efficiency
Limitations: Requires large data sets and advanced systems
